Are There Protective Measures Against Neurotoxicants?
Protective measures can help mitigate the effects of neurotoxicants on neuroplasticity. These include:
Reducing Exposure: Limiting exposure to known neurotoxicants through regulatory policies, safe handling practices, and public education. Nutritional Support: Antioxidants and certain nutrients, such as omega-3 fatty acids, can support brain health and potentially counteract some toxic effects. Therapeutic Interventions: Cognitive and physical therapies can promote neuroplasticity and aid recovery in affected individuals. Pharmacological Strategies: Drugs targeting neuroinflammation and oxidative stress may offer protective benefits.
